Effect of Low-dose rate 60Co γ-ray Ionizing Radiation on SD Rats |

Abstract Objective To study the effect of low-dose rate 60Co γ ionizing radiation on rats and provide theory foundation for protection of γ radiation. Methods SD rats were cumulative exposed to 60Co γ-ray. The expose time was 1 hour for every day and dose rate was 0.072 Gy/h. After 7 days, the accumulated dose reached 0.5 Gy and the associated changes in rats were measured. Results After irradiation, the average number of peripheral white blood cells of rats in experimental group(EG) was 3.50×109/L, while that of the rats in control group was 6.2×109/L. The decrease in EG is siginificant (P < 0.05). Other parameters in blood RT including platelet are of No significant difference. The average value of absorbance at OD260 of DNA in marrow of rats in EG was 1.083, while that of the rats in control group was 1.304. The decrease in rats of EG is significant (P < 0.05). The activity of SOD in serum of rats in EG was 373.83 U/ml, while that of the rats in control group was 421.59 U/ml. The decrease in rats of EG is significant (P < 0.05). Compared to the rats in control group, the main organ coefficients of rats in EG showed no significant difference. Conclusion Low-dose γ ionizing radiation have severe impairment effect on hematopoietic system and anti-oxidation system. It has no obviously effect on the organ coefficients of the main organs of rats.
